Best Network Security Monitoring Tools
When it comes to safeguarding your network, knowledge is power. That's why investing in the best network security monitoring tools is crucial for any business or organization. These tools provide real-time insights into your network's activities, helping you detect and respond to potential security threats before they become major breaches. With cyberattacks becoming more sophisticated, it's essential to stay one step ahead with robust monitoring tools.
Network security monitoring tools have come a long way over the years. In the past, monitoring was limited to basic intrusion detection systems. However, with the ever-increasing complexity of cyber threats, advanced tools have emerged to meet the demands of modern network security. Today's best network security monitoring tools offer features such as real-time threat detection, log analysis, traffic monitoring, user behavior analytics, and incident response capabilities. These tools not only help identify potential security breaches but also provide valuable insights to improve network performance and strengthen overall security infrastructure.
When it comes to network security monitoring, professionals rely on advanced tools to ensure the safety of their systems. Here are some of the top network security monitoring tools in the market:
- Wireshark: A powerful network protocol analyzer that allows professionals to capture and analyze network traffic.
- Splunk: Offers real-time monitoring, alerting, and incident response capabilities for comprehensive network security.
- Snort: An open-source intrusion detection and prevention system that detects and prevents network attacks.
- Nagios: Provides comprehensive monitoring of network devices, servers, and applications to detect and address potential security issues.
- Suricata: A high-performance network intrusion detection and prevention system that offers real-time threat detection and response.
Understanding the Importance of Network Security Monitoring
Network security monitoring is a critical aspect of any organization's cybersecurity strategy. It involves the continuous collection, analysis, and monitoring of network traffic to detect and respond to potential security threats. With the ever-increasing sophistication of cyberattacks, having robust network security monitoring tools is essential to protect sensitive data, identify vulnerabilities, and prevent unauthorized access.
The best network security monitoring tools provide organizations with real-time visibility into their network infrastructure, allowing them to detect and respond to threats before they can cause significant damage. These tools help security teams identify suspicious activities, monitor network traffic for anomalies, and generate alerts for potential security incidents. By having a comprehensive network security monitoring solution in place, organizations can proactively defend against cyber threats and mitigate potential risks.
In this article, we will explore some of the best network security monitoring tools available in the market today. These tools offer a wide range of features and functionalities to help organizations enhance their cybersecurity posture and protect their critical assets from various cyber threats.
1. Wireshark
Wireshark is a widely used network protocol analyzer that allows security professionals to capture and analyze network traffic in real-time. It supports multiple platforms, including Windows, macOS, Linux, and UNIX, making it a versatile tool for network monitoring and analysis. Wireshark offers a comprehensive set of features, including live packet capturing, deep inspection of hundreds of protocols, customizable reports, and powerful filtering options.
With Wireshark, security teams can identify potential security threats, analyze network vulnerabilities, and troubleshoot network issues efficiently. The tool provides detailed packet-level information, allowing for in-depth analysis of network traffic and the detection of suspicious patterns or activities. Additionally, Wireshark supports various plugins and extensions, further expanding its functionality and customization options.
Moreover, Wireshark's user-friendly interface and extensive documentation make it accessible to both beginners and experienced network security professionals. The tool's vast community support ensures regular updates, bug fixes, and the availability of new features, making it a reliable choice for network security monitoring.
Key Features of Wireshark:
- Real-time packet capturing
- Deep inspection of protocols
- Customizable reports
- Powerful filtering options
- Support for multiple platforms (Windows, macOS, Linux, UNIX)
- Extensive plugin and extension support
2. Snort
Snort is an open-source network intrusion detection system (NIDS) that actively monitors network traffic to detect and prevent security threats. It combines signature-based detection, protocol analysis, and anomaly detection to identify suspicious activities and potential attacks. Snort has a flexible rule-based language that allows security administrators to define custom rules for detecting specific threat patterns.
This powerful network security monitoring tool supports various platforms and can operate in both inline and offline (packet capture) mode. When deployed inline, Snort can actively block malicious traffic and prevent attacks in real-time. It also generates alerts and logs for detected threats, making it easier for security teams to investigate and respond to security incidents efficiently.
One of the key advantages of Snort is its extensive rule base, which is constantly updated to address emerging cyber threats. The tool's large community ensures regular rule updates, providing security teams with the latest threat intelligence. Furthermore, Snort's modular architecture makes it highly customizable, allowing administrators to add or remove functionalities as per their requirements.
Key Features of Snort:
- Signature-based detection
- Protocol analysis
- Anomaly detection
- Flexible rule-based language
- Support for inline and offline mode
- Extensive rule base with regular updates
- Modular architecture for customization
3. Suricata
Suricata is another open-source network intrusion detection and prevention system that provides advanced network security monitoring capabilities. Built with performance, scalability, and high-speed packet processing in mind, Suricata is designed for environments that require real-time threat detection and prevention. It supports multi-threading, hardware acceleration, and a high-performance rule engine.
Like Snort, Suricata uses signature-based detection, protocol analysis, and anomaly detection techniques to identify and mitigate potential security threats. It can inspect network packets at high speed and generate alerts and logs for detected security incidents. Suricata's rule-based language is compatible with Snort rules, ensuring easy migration and integration with existing security infrastructures.
Moreover, Suricata supports a wide range of network protocols and file formats, making it suitable for monitoring diverse network environments. It can also be integrated with popular SIEM (Security Information and Event Management) systems, enhancing the overall security monitoring capabilities of an organization.
Key Features of Suricata:
- High-speed packet processing
- Multi-threading and hardware acceleration
- Signature-based detection
- Protocol analysis
- Anomaly detection
- Compatibility with Snort rules
- Support for various network protocols and file formats
- Integration with SIEM systems
4. Zeek
Zeek, formerly known as Bro, is an open-source network security monitoring tool that focuses on network packet analysis and intrusion detection. It captures network traffic and generates an extensive log of network activities for analysis and monitoring purposes. Zeek's analysis engine provides detailed insights into network events, allowing security analysts to identify potential security incidents and investigate network anomalies.
What makes Zeek unique is its scripting language, which enables users to create custom analysis policies and extract specific information from network packets. This flexibility allows organizations to tailor Zeek to their specific monitoring requirements and gain deeper visibility into their network traffic. Zeek's scripting language also supports the development of custom analyzers and plugins, expanding its capabilities further.
Additionally, Zeek's powerful logging and event framework, along with its support for various log formats, make it easier for security teams to correlate events, detect anomalies, and investigate potential security incidents. It can also be integrated with third-party tools and SIEM systems to streamline the security monitoring workflow.
Key Features of Zeek:
- Network packet analysis
- Extensive logging and event framework
- Custom analysis policies and scripting language
- Support for various log formats
- Development of custom analyzers and plugins
- Integration with third-party tools and SIEM systems
Exploring Advanced Network Security Monitoring Tools
In addition to the previously mentioned network security monitoring tools, there are other advanced tools available in the market that offer enhanced capabilities and specialized features for comprehensive network security monitoring:
1. Security Onion
Security Onion is a Linux distribution designed for network security monitoring. It integrates several open-source security tools, including Snort, Suricata, Bro (Zeek), and others, into a single platform, providing a holistic approach to network security monitoring. Security Onion simplifies the deployment and management of these tools, making it easier for organizations to set up an effective monitoring infrastructure.
By consolidating multiple security tools, Security Onion enables seamless data correlation and analysis, helping security teams identify potential threats and respond to incidents more efficiently. It also includes powerful visualization tools, such as Kibana and Elastic Stack, for enhanced data visualization and security event analysis.
Key Features of Security Onion:
- Integration of multiple open-source security tools
- Simplified deployment and management
- Data correlation and analysis
- Visualization tools for enhanced analysis
2. Darktrace
Darktrace is an artificial intelligence (AI)-powered network security monitoring tool that uses machine learning algorithms to detect and respond to emerging threats. It employs a unique approach called "self-learning AI," which allows the tool to adapt to an organization's network environment and identify abnormal behaviors or potential security incidents automatically.
Darktrace's AI engine analyzes network traffic in real-time and generates alerts for suspicious activities or deviations from normal network behavior. It can detect various types of threats, including malware infections, insider threats, and zero-day attacks, providing organizations with proactive threat detection capabilities.
Key Features of Darktrace:
- AI-powered threat detection
- Real-time analysis of network traffic
- Automatic identification of abnormal behavior
- Advanced detection of malware, insider threats, and zero-day attacks
3. AlienVault USM (Unified Security Management)
AlienVault USM is a comprehensive security monitoring platform that combines multiple security capabilities, including network security, host-based intrusion detection, vulnerability scanning, and log management. It provides organizations with a centralized solution for monitoring their entire security infrastructure and detecting potential threats.
AlienVault USM integrates various open-source security tools, such as Snort, OpenVAS, and OSSEC, into a unified platform, making it easier for organizations to manage their network security operations. The platform collects and correlates security data from different sources, enabling security teams to analyze and respond to security incidents effectively.
Key Features of AlienVault USM:
- Integration of multiple security capabilities
- Centralized monitoring and detection
- Correlation of security data from different sources
- Advanced threat detection and response
Conclusion
Network security monitoring is a critical component of an organization's cybersecurity strategy. By utilizing the best network security monitoring tools, organizations can proactively detect and mitigate potential threats, minimizing the risk of security breaches and data loss. Wireshark, Snort, Suricata, and Zeek are excellent open-source options for network security monitoring, offering a wide range of features and flexibility.
For organizations looking for more advanced capabilities, tools like Security Onion, Darktrace, and AlienVault USM provide comprehensive solutions that integrate various security features into a unified platform. These tools leverage AI, machine learning, and data correlation techniques to enhance threat detection and response capabilities.
Top Network Security Monitoring Tools for Professionals
Network security is a critical aspect for businesses and individuals alike. With the increasing risk of cyber threats, it is important to have robust network security monitoring tools in place. These tools help in detecting, analyzing, and responding to security breaches.
Here are some of the best network security monitoring tools that professionals can rely on:
- Wireshark: This open-source tool is widely used for network analysis and troubleshooting. It captures and analyzes network traffic, helping professionals identify potential vulnerabilities and security breaches.
- Nagios: Nagios is a powerful monitoring system that provides comprehensive network monitoring and alerts. It helps professionals monitor network devices, services, and applications, allowing quick detection and response to network security incidents.
- Suricata: Suricata is an open-source intrusion detection and prevention system. It can analyze network traffic in real-time and detect any suspicious activities or threats, helping professionals take proactive measures to protect their network.
- Snort: Snort is a popular network intrusion detection and prevention system. It can actively monitor network traffic, detect and respond to various types of attacks, and provide real-time alerts to professionals.
These network security monitoring tools offer advanced features and functionalities to ensure the security of networks and prevent potential security breaches. Using these tools, professionals can stay proactive and take immediate actions to protect their network infrastructure.
Key Takeaways - Best Network Security Monitoring Tools
- Effective network security monitoring tools are essential for protecting your organization's data and infrastructure.
- Splunk is a top network security monitoring tool that provides real-time visibility into your network traffic.
- Wireshark is a powerful and free open-source network analyzer that helps you identify and troubleshoot network issues.
- Suricata is an Intrusion Detection and Prevention System that detects and blocks malicious network traffic.
- Nagios is a network monitoring tool that helps you monitor and manage network devices and services.
Frequently Asked Questions
Network security monitoring tools play a crucial role in protecting organizations from cyber threats. Here are some frequently asked questions about the best network security monitoring tools:
1. What are the key features to look for in network security monitoring tools?
When selecting network security monitoring tools, there are several key features to consider:
The first feature to look for is real-time monitoring capabilities. The tool should be able to continuously monitor network traffic and detect any suspicious activities or anomalies.
Another important feature is threat intelligence integration. The tool should have the ability to leverage threat intelligence feeds to identify known malicious activities and prevent them from compromising the network.
2. Can you recommend some network security monitoring tools?
There are several reputable network security monitoring tools available in the market. Some top recommendations include:
- Wireshark: A powerful open-source packet analyzer that captures and analyzes network traffic.
- Snort: An open-source intrusion detection and prevention system that detects and blocks network threats.
- Splunk: A comprehensive security information and event management (SIEM) tool that provides real-time visibility into network activities.
3. How do network security monitoring tools protect against cyber threats?
Network security monitoring tools protect against cyber threats by:
- Monitoring network traffic: These tools continuously monitor network traffic to detect any suspicious or malicious activities.
- Intrusion detection: They can detect unauthorized access attempts or breaches in the network and trigger alerts for immediate response.
- Log analysis: Network security monitoring tools analyze log data to identify patterns or indicators of malicious activities.
4. Are network security monitoring tools suitable for small businesses?
Yes, network security monitoring tools are suitable for small businesses. While some tools may have enterprise-level features, there are also options specifically designed for SMBs. These tools can help small businesses detect and mitigate cyber threats effectively, protecting their networks and sensitive data.
5. How can network security monitoring tools improve incident response?
Network security monitoring tools can significantly improve incident response by:
- Providing real-time alerts: These tools can detect and analyze network threats in real-time, allowing security teams to respond swiftly.
- Enabling forensic analysis: Network security monitoring tools capture detailed network traffic data, which can be used for forensic analysis to investigate security incidents.
To summarize, network security monitoring tools play a crucial role in protecting our digital assets and preventing cyber attacks. These tools help to detect and respond to any suspicious activities or vulnerabilities in our network infrastructure.
By monitoring network traffic, analyzing patterns, and alerting us to potential threats, these tools enable us to maintain a secure and resilient network environment. Some of the best network security monitoring tools include Wireshark, Snort, and Suricata, which offer robust features and capabilities for network monitoring and threat detection.